Wood Clothespin Leaf Fairies

Craft Supplies:

  • Wooden Clothespins {one per leaf fairy}
  • Plastic Leaves {Dollar Tree is great for them!}
  • School Glue
  • Paint Pens {or craft paint & paint brushes}
  • optional materials – rhinestones, glitter, glitter glue

Directions:

  • First have children grab the paint pens and draw on a face, hair and dress portion on the clothespin. I also painted on some ballerina slippers towards the bottom to complete my fairy look.
  • At this point, children can also add even more embellishments {like scrapbook stickers, glitter, rhinestones} that they see fit to really make it their own. Remember – you can also add some long yarn or cardstock hair too!
  • To finish off the Clothespin Leaf Fairies – glue on a plastic decor leaf to the back of the clothespin to give the look of wings.
  • Once finished, let it dry completely and display proudly!
